Top Wellness Tips for a Balanced Mind, Body, and Spirit

In today’s fast-paced world, achieving wellness isn't just about eating right or exercising, it’s about finding balance in every area of your life. Whether you're a busy professional, parent, student, or all of the above, here are simple yet powerful wellness tips to help you feel more grounded, energized, and aligned.

1. Start Your Morning with Intention

Instead of rushing into your day, take 5–10 minutes to set an intention. This could be a word, a mantra, or a goal that centers your focus.

2. Stay Hydrated

Dehydration can lead to fatigue, brain fog, and irritability. Aim for at least 8 glasses of water a day. Add lemon, cucumber, or mint for a refreshing boost.

3. Move Your Body Daily

You don’t need a 2-hour gym session. A 20-minute walk, stretching, or dancing in your living room can release endorphins and elevate your mood.

4. Prioritize Rest & Sleep

Sleep is a sacred act of self-care. Create a calming bedtime routine: no screens an hour before bed, a warm shower, calming music, or journaling.

5. Protect Your Mental Space

Limit time with people or media that drain you. It’s okay to say no. Protecting your peace is a form of wellness.

6. Nourish from the Inside Out

Eat foods that fuel you. Focus on whole foods, lean proteins, fruits, veggies, and healthy fats. But also give yourself grace. Wellness is about balance, not restriction.

7. Create a Mindful Moment

Pause in the middle of your day to breathe. Close your eyes. Inhale for 4 counts, hold for 4, exhale for 4. Repeat 3 times. This can reset your nervous system and boost clarity.

8. Unplug to Reconnect

Take breaks from your phone and social media. Use that time to connect with loved ones, read a book, or simply be still.

9. Practice Gratitude

Each night, write down 3 things you're grateful for. It can shift your mindset, reduce anxiety, and help you sleep better.

10. Seek Support When Needed

Wellness also means knowing when to ask for help. Whether it’s therapy, coaching, or a trusted friend don’t go through tough times alone.

Wellness isn’t about perfection it’s about consistency and self-compassion. Start small. Choose one or two tips from this list and build from there. You deserve a life that feels as good as it looks.
